CapturesAPI

open class CapturesAPI

Captures APIにアクセスする機能を提供するクラス。

  • intdashとの間に張られたセッションの情報。

    Declaration

    Swift

    public var session: IntdashClient.Session?
  • CapturesAPIを生成します。

    Declaration

    Swift

    public init(session: IntdashClient.Session?)

    Parameters

    session

    セッション情報

  • Captureのリストを取得します。

    Declaration

    Swift

    public func list(start: TimeInterval, end: TimeInterval, limit: Int = 0, page: Int? = nil, completion: @escaping (_ response: CapturesListResponse?, _ error: RESTError?) -> ())

    Parameters

    start

    取得対象とする範囲の始点(UNIXエポックからの経過時間を使用します)

    end

    取得対象とする範囲の終点(UNIXエポックからの経過時間を使用します)

    limit

    取得件数

    page

    取得対象とするページ数

    completion

    処理終了時のコールバック

    response

    レスポンスデータ

    error

    エラー情報